Dry season and wet season: a starting point

The National Park Service describes a generally drier winter and spring, and a wetter period from May through November. The timing varies between years. Summer visitors should plan for heat, humidity and possible thunderstorms; winter visitors can still encounter insects and changing weather. Set realistic wildlife expectations

NPS notes that animals can spread out as wet-season water levels rise, changing the viewing experience. No season guarantees a particular animal. Tell your captain what you hope to see, while leaving room for the wildlife and scenery encountered that day.
